The Adjustable Distance Proximity Sensors Market involves sensors that detect the presence of objects or changes in the distance between the sensor and the object. These sensors can be adjusted to detect objects at different ranges, making them versatile for applications in manufacturing, automotive, robotics, and security systems. The market is driven by the growing demand for automation, robotics, and IoT technologies, where proximity sensors play a critical role in providing feedback to systems. These sensors are widely used in industrial applications for object detection, safety, and position monitoring. Adjustable proximity sensors offer increased flexibility compared to fixed-range models, allowing for customization of detection distances to meet specific operational needs. The market is also benefiting from the increasing use of sensors in consumer electronics and automotive applications, including autonomous vehicles, as these systems require precise and dynamic object detection capabilities.
